## Tidemark Widget — Restart Procedure

If the tide-table widget on Harborglass shows stale predictions, first check the Moonfetch sync job; it pulls harmonic constants nightly. Restart with `moonfetch --resync`. If the widget still lags, flush the prediction cache and redeploy the widget pod. Verify against the Selkenport reference station — readings should match within two minutes. The resync call authenticates against our internal Ebbline service, and you'll need credentials on your first run. The key is below.

app token of kahop-kaguf = kto2_rs

Handover — Thornfield Catalogue Import

Nightly MARC import from the Brackenholme branch runs at 02:00. Dedupe step chokes on records missing ISBNs; skip list is in the repo. Don't rerun mid-cycle — it double-writes holdings. Logs live on the ingest box. Monitoring dashboard needs re-auth after each deploy. Access the import admin account with the recovery passphrase below.

vault phrase of kaduf-baweg = norael-julox-raleth-wenok-eliir-ulamir-ulair-norwyn-rusion

Leadership Review Briefing — Finance Team

Quick heads-up ahead of Thursday's review: we're moving forward with the 8% uplift for legacy Brindlewave customers, phased over two billing cycles. Modelling by the Harrowgate office suggests minimal attrition if we bundle the Pathfinder support tier at no extra cost. Comms drafts are with Meral's team. Expect pointed questions on grandfathered contracts, so have the exception list ready. Strategic context is noted below.

confidential, kahog-bawif: The northern region missed its Pramir quota by 20.0 percent last quarter. Casaxek Freight plans to lower the Fraion list price by 41.5 percent in December. The finance team signed off on a budget of $236.4 million for Project Druius. The renewal with Fenysix Partners closes at $91.3 million a year, 2.1 percent below the last contract.

// Heads up, on-call friend: this TTL controls catalog cache invalidation
// for the Burrowmart product service. Do NOT crank it down to "fix" stale
// prices — that stampedes the origin and takes out checkout (ask anyone
// who survived the Harvest Sale incident). Stale entries are purged by the
// sweeper job, not this constant. If you suspect the sweeper is broken,
// confirm the running build against the token below.

session token of kagup-hahaf = htk3_2b8